The modern flag of Brittany The trendy flag of Brittany was created in 1923. It is named Gwenn ha Du ("white and black" in Breton) and it functions eleven ermine spots (their quantity might vary) and nine stripes, the black kinds represent the Breton Talking historic dioceses, as well as white kinds symbolise the gallo Talking dioceses. The flag was designed to switch the standard ermine plain conventional, thought of much too aristocratic and royalist.
